def get_depends_parts(depend) :
    v_match = re_version.match(depend)
    if v_match:
	d_parts = { 'name' : v_match.group(1), 'version' : v_match.group(2) }
    else :
	d_parts = { 'name' : depend , 'version' : '' }
    return d_parts

def get_or_list(depend) :
    or_list = depend.split("|");
    return or_list

def get_comma_list(depend) :
    dep_list = depend.split(",");
    return dep_list

def split_depends (d_str) :
    # creates a list of lists of dictionaries of depends (package,version relation)

    d_str = re_spacestrip.sub('',d_str);
    depends_tree = [];
    # first split depends string up amongs comma delimiter
    dep_list = get_comma_list(d_str);
    d = 0;
    while d < len(dep_list):
	# put depends into their own list
	depends_tree.append([dep_list[d]]);
	d += 1;
    d = 0;
    while d < len(depends_tree):
	k = 0;
	# split up Or'd depends into a multi-item list
	depends_tree[d] = get_or_list(depends_tree[d][0]);
	while k < len(depends_tree[d]):
	    # split depends into {package, version relation}
	    depends_tree[d][k] = get_depends_parts(depends_tree[d][k]);
	    k += 1;
	d += 1;
    return depends_tree;

# Read a file, strip the signature and return the modified contents as
# a string.
def strip_pgp_signature (filename):
    file = utils.open_file (filename);
    contents = "";
    inside_signature = 0;
    skip_next = 0;
    for line in file.readlines():
        if line[:-1] == "":
            continue;
        if inside_signature:
            continue;
        if skip_next:
            skip_next = 0;
            continue;
        if line.startswith("-----BEGIN PGP SIGNED MESSAGE"):
            skip_next = 1;
            continue;
        if line.startswith("-----BEGIN PGP SIGNATURE"):
            inside_signature = 1;
            continue;
        if line.startswith("-----END PGP SIGNATURE"):
            inside_signature = 0;
            continue;
	contents += line;
    file.close();
    return contents;
